WASHINGTON, July 15 -- Sen. Mike Crapo, R-Idaho, issued the following column:
Over the last decade, we have experienced a digital revolution that sees people using the Internet to manage more of their daily lives. Mobile applications, social media and search engines have become everyday tools, but their usage is accompanied by a shocking amount of hidden data collection without individuals' knowledge or consent.
